This 3D pie chart shows the percentage distribution of roles that will be emphasized in the programme: 1. **CNC Machinist (45%)**: A CNC machinist operates computer-controlled machines to produce high-precision parts and tools. The growth of Industry 4.0 demands a strong understanding of automation and data analysis. 2. **CNC Programmer (25%)**: CNC programmers create and modify programs for CNC machines based on engineering drawings, specifications, and models. They need to be proficient in CAD/CAM software and have a deep understanding of machine tool operations. 3. **Machining Manager (15%)**: A machining manager oversees production operations, ensuring that projects are completed on time and within budget. This role requires strong leadership and communication skills, as well as a deep understanding of machining processes and Industry 4.0 technologies. 4. **Quality Inspector (10%)**: A quality inspector examines and tests finished products to ensure they meet required specifications. With the rise of Industry 4.0, quality inspectors will need to be familiar with automated inspection systems and data analysis. 5. **CAD Designer (5%)**: A CAD designer creates detailed drawings and models of parts, tools, and machinery. As Industry 4.0 advances, CAD designers will need to be proficient in 3D modeling and simulation software, as well as data management systems.
